Transfer from Kotor to Mostar can be problematic if you decide to go by public transportation.
Transport to Mostar via Dubrovnik usually takes 6-7 hours , sometimes even longer during the peak season and as well you will need to pass 4 border crossings and customs!
Persons who needs Schengen visa cant take public transportation if they don’t have it (people from Turkey, Russia,Ukraine,China,India…).

Travel agency Montenegro is one of the youngest, smallest and least populated countries in Europe. It covers almost 14.000 square kilometers and has population slightly over 650.000 (not even a million). It is situated in south-east Europe, on the west of Balkan Peninsula. Montenegro has a coast of the Adriatic Sea and it’s bordered with Croatia, Bosnia, Serbia and Albania. Read More...
